Life Skills
Course Description
In this course, learners discern their pathway in life and strengthen their ability to pursue it. Their pathway is a road that they construct based on an understanding of their stewardships, their aspirations, strengths and talents. It is based on an understanding of the challenges and constraints that they need to endure, reframe, or overcome. Activities invite students to learn about and practice educational stewardship, learning by faith, time management, financial management, avoiding thinking errors, and talent development. Students use communication, quantitative, problem solving, and other important skills to inform and strengthen their work.
1. Develop essential life skills, such as goal setting and problem solving.
2. Develop writing ability in organization, clarity, and audience awareness.
3. Learn and apply basic math skills to everyday situations.
